Crash Bandicoot Nitro Kart 3D is a new port of the console kart racing game released for the iPhone.  The gameplay is the same, players choose a character, race through various tracks against computer opponents, launching attacks and taking shortcuts in order to secure the win. The racing itself is made a lot easier due to the fact that the karts automatically accelerate without any input from players, leaving you free to concentrate on the race and your opponents. Kalahari Sun is a slot machine app available for the iphone and ipod touch. Starting with only $500 you must test your luck to better your bankroll. The controls for this game are fiddly and it is difficult to pinpoint certain options in the menu. The increase and decrease bet buttons are quite small and if you gamble your winnings at the roulette table then accurately placing a bet becomes difficult if not impossible. Pipe Mania is yet another rendition of the popular game Pipe Dreams. The player has different sections of pipe to choose from and must use them to contain the water as it travels from point A to point B. The longer the pipe the more points you will earn. The controls system for this game work well. You tap to place a section of pipe and tap to destroy it if you happen to make a mistake, but doing so will deduct from your overall score. Crazy Choppers is an action game where players control an attack helicopter in the middle of a war zone and must fly into battle, shooting enemy vehicles and rescuing POWs. As you fly around, you will use up fuel and have to fill up when low at a helipad. While refuelling, you can also upgrade your chopper with the money earned from destroying tanks and completing other objectives. Rolando 2 picks up where the first game left off. Your Rolandos have sailed back from their adventures and accidentally brought a strange sickness back with them. They must now find the Golden Orchid to cure the sickness. The gameplay itself relies on rolling through levels, solving puzzles and other physics based challenges in order to get closer to finding the Golden Orchid.
